public class TestResetConnectionWithBackgroundFailure extends BaseClassForTests
{
private final Logger log = LoggerFactory.getLogger(getClass());
@BeforeMethod
@Override
public void setup() throws Exception
{
super.setup();
}
@Test
public void testConnectionStateListener() throws Exception
{
server.close();
final StringBuilder listenerSequence = new StringBuilder();
LeaderSelector selector = null;
Timing timing = new Timing();
CuratorFramework client = CuratorFrameworkFactory.newClient(server.getConnectString(), timing.session(), timing.connection(), new RetryOneTime(100));
try
{
client.start();
timing.sleepABit();
LeaderSelectorListener listenerLeader = new LeaderSelectorListenerAdapter()
{
@Override
public void takeLeadership(CuratorFramework client) throws Exception
{
Thread.currentThread().join();
}
};
selector = new LeaderSelector(client, "/leader", listenerLeader);
selector.autoRequeue();
selector.start();
ConnectionStateListener listener1 = new ConnectionStateListener()
{
@Override
public void stateChanged(CuratorFramework client, ConnectionState newState)
{
listenerSequence.append("-").append(newState);
}
};
client.getConnectionStateListenable().addListener(listener1);
log.debug("Starting ZK server");
server = new TestingServer(server.getPort());
timing.forWaiting().sleepABit();
log.debug("Stopping ZK server");
server.close();
timing.forWaiting().sleepABit();
log.debug("Starting ZK server");
server = new TestingServer(server.getPort());
timing.forWaiting().sleepABit();
log.debug("Stopping ZK server");
server.close();
timing.forWaiting().sleepABit();
Assert.assertEquals(listenerSequence.toString(), "-CONNECTED-SUSPENDED-LOST-RECONNECTED-SUSPENDED-LOST");
}
finally
{
CloseableUtils.closeQuietly(selector);
CloseableUtils.closeQuietly(client);
}
}
}
